In order to ensure new 3D printed hip implants meet stringent standards laid out by the industry, bespoke patient-care provider Baltic Orthoservice (Ortho Baltic) is implementing advanced 3D scanning systems for quality assurance.

严格的扫描系统

Ortho Baltic的产品线包括一系列定制的矫形器,鞋类,3D打印的假体覆盖物和植入物,以改善患者护理。

该公司的髋关节植入物是使用直接金属激光烧结(DMLS)技术定制的。3D打印后,植入物经历了许多后处理步骤,以达到适合在体内使用的标准。这些阶段包括热处理,表面抛光和根据患者受伤的螺钉孔定制磨砂。

这些步骤中的每一个步骤之后,使用尼康计量学的两部分系统对产品进行3D扫描。

两个系统都用于确保3D打印的植入物匹配由其计算机相等的设计。

Ortho Boltic的力学工程师PauliusLukševičius解释说:“患者特异性植入物是一种定制治疗解决方案,这意味着必须实际上“预先计划”手术,以便将植入物简单地放置在位。”

“The CMM with laser scanner is irreplaceable when we need to perform fast checks after each manufacturing and post-processing stage, especially to check spherical surfaces, bearing surfaces and hole angles.”
